Transaction 71541078860eac0a31fe2358e9deb91fb16adfba4452d9dcc9a754f230ff91be
1 Input
1 Output
-
71541078860eac0a31fe2358e9deb91fb16adfba4452d9dcc9a754f230ff91be:0
- value
- 14350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f3664cc0cba8bc6b6bce4f8d54a14c43f7e1ce1d24faa62484be63ccb4739a80
- address
- tb1p7dnyesxt4z7xk67wf7x4fg2vg0m7rnsayna2vfyyhe3uedrnn2qqlvrd8v